Browser-Local Saved Choices and Shared Links
Saved Choice Hub entries are stored in the browser rather than a Shipname account. A valid older v2 shortlist may be migrated locally into the current v3 format. Browser settings, storage limits, private-browsing behavior, clearing site data, or service changes may remove local entries, so Shipname does not guarantee that saved choices will remain available.
A shared-choice link places the displayed choice and its output category in the URL fragment after #. That fragment is restored in the recipient's browser and is not sent as part of the HTTP request to ShipName.net. It is not a password, encryption method, or access-control system. You are responsible for deciding who receives the complete link and should not use it for secret, sensitive, unlawful, or rights-infringing information.
